Technical Specifications
Frequency Coverage & Performance
• Frequency range: 9 kHz to 26.5 GHz
• Displayed Average Noise Level (DANL): −167 dBm (with Option 1DS internal preamplifier)
• 3rd order dynamic range: 99 dB maximum (+12 dBm TOI)
• Amplitude accuracy: ±0.4 dB absolute; ±0.34 dB at reference settings; overall ±(0.54 dB + absolute frequency response)
• Input attenuation switching uncertainty at 50 MHz: ±0.3 dB (10 dB and 15 dB settings)
• Warm-up time to guaranteed accuracy: 5 minutes
Analysis Bandwidth & Resolution
• Analysis bandwidth: 10 MHz
• Resolution bandwidth: 1 kHz to 5 MHz (−3 dB) standard; Option 1DR adds 10, 30, 100, 300 Hz (−3 dB); 1 Hz RBW achievable with Option 1D5 (high stability timebase) and Option 1DR
• Video bandwidth: 30 Hz to 3 MHz in 1-3-10 sequence
Measurement Speed & Sweep
• Display update rate: 28 updates per second; over 30 updates per second via GPIB
• Sweep time minimum: 1 ms (50 ns in zero span); Option B7D enables 1 ms zero-span sweep
• Segmented sweep: up to 32 discontinuous spans
• Trace points: variable from 2 to 8192
– Key Features
• Phase Noise and Noise Figure measurement capability (Options 226 and 219)
• GSM/EDGE and cdmaOne analysis personalities
• PowerSuite one-button power measurements (standard)
• Segmented sweep for multi-span analysis
• Amplitude correction factor for frequency response removal
• Automatic background alignment for extended calibration intervals
• Fast Time Domain Sweep via Option AYX
– Interfaces & Integration
• Option A4H: GPIB and IEEE-488 bus with 25-pin D-SUB parallel port
• Option 1AX: RS-232 and Centronics interface
• USB 2.0: compatible memory device support (80 GB)
• IntuiLink PC Software: included for screen capture and data transfer
